dotMemory features and specs

  • Comprehensive Memory Profiling
    dotMemory offers detailed memory usage analysis, allowing developers to track memory allocations, identify memory leaks, and optimize memory utilization, which is crucial for performance-critical applications.
  • Integration with JetBrains IDEs
    Seamlessly integrates with JetBrains IDEs such as Rider, providing a consistent development environment and workflow, which enhances productivity for users familiar with JetBrains products.
  • Automatic Inspections
    Provides automatic inspections to identify common types of memory issues like memory leaks, excessive allocations, or incorrect object disposal, helping developers to quickly detect and resolve memory problems.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    Features an intuitive, user-friendly interface with visual representations, which makes it easier to interpret complex memory data even for users who might not be familiar with low-level memory profiling.
  • Comparative Snapshots
    Allows taking memory snapshots at different points and comparing them, helping developers to understand how changes in code affect memory usage over time.

Possible disadvantages of dotMemory

  • High Resource Consumption
    The tool can consume significant system resources, which might impact the performance of the application being profiled, potentially leading to slower execution during analysis.
  • Learning Curve
    While the UI is designed to be user-friendly, there is still a learning curve associated with understanding memory profiling concepts and effectively using the tool to its fullest potential.
  • Cost
    dotMemory is a commercial product, and the licensing cost might be prohibitive for individual developers or small teams, especially when compared to free alternatives.
  • Platform Dependency
    Primarily designed for .NET and integrated with JetBrains products, it may not be the best fit for developers working outside of the .NET environment or those using different development tools.
  • Limited Offline Documentation
    While extensive online resources are available, users might find limited offline documentation, which could be a drawback in environments with restricted internet access.
